intermittent positive-pressure ventilation Application of positive pressure to the inspiratory phase when the patient has an artificial airway in place and is connected to a ventilator.

intra-arterial pressure The pressure of the blood within an artery, the arterial pressure. Also called the arterial tension.

intracranial pressure <physiology> The pressure the cerebrospinal fluid exerts on the brain.

intraocular pressure <ophthalmology> The pressure the fluid (vitreous) contained within the eye, exerts on the globe (lining of the eyeball). Increased intraocular pressure is a feature of glaucoma.

oncotic pressure Osmotic pressure exerted by colloids in solution.

osmotic pressure See: osmosis. The pressure required to prevent osmotic flow across a semi permeable membrane separating two solutions of different solute concentration. Equal to the pressure that can be set up by osmotic flow in this system.

effective osmotic pressure That part of the total osmotic pressure of a solution that governs the tendency of its solvent to pass across a boundary, usually a semipermeable membrane; it is commonly represented by the product of the total osmotic pressure of the solution and the ratio (corrected for activities) of the number of dissolved particles that do not permeate the bounding membrane to the total number of particles in the solution; equivalent in meaning to tonicity; commonly expressed in equivalent units of osmolality rather than pressure per se.

transmural pressure Pressure across the wall of a cardiac chamber or of a blood vessel. In the heart, transmural pressure is the resultant of the intracavitary pressure minus the extracavitary (i.e., pericardial) pressure and is the distending, i.e., true filling, pressure of the cardiac chamber of measurement when this is done during diastole. Since the pericardial pressure normally approximates zero, the filling pressure (usually equal to ventricular diastolic mean pressure), obviating the complexities of measuring pericardial pressure.

transpulmonary pressure The difference between the pressure of the respired gas at the mouth and the pleural pressure around the lungs, measured when the airway is open; thus, it includes not only the transmural pressure of the lung but also any drop in pressure along the tracheobronchial tree during flow.
